Abstract :
Legacy Systems have become a challenge for many enterprises, which have been migrating its legacy systems towards new computational environments because of interoperability issues with modern technologies, high maintenance costs, and hiring expert staff who possess high legacy technologies background. In order to find a strategy to solve legacy systems concerns, several approaches and experiences were created for the last years. This paper presents a strengths and weaknesses analysis of 18 migration approaches.
